Common questions

How many calories are in Chicken Poke?

Chicken Poke by RAKU has 122 kcal per 100 g. One serving (306 g) is about 373 kcal.

How much protein is in Chicken Poke?

Chicken Poke contains 5.6 g of protein per 100 g — about 17.1 g per 306 g serving.

Is Chicken Poke high in sodium?

Yes — 501.3 mg of sodium per 100 g, about 22% of the daily value.

Why does Chicken Poke have a Nutri-Score of C?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from sodium (501.3 mg). Overall that places it in band C.

How much Chicken Poke is 100 calories?

About 82 g of Chicken Poke equals 100 kcal.

Is Chicken Poke high in sugar or fat?

Per 100 g it has 6.9 g sugar and 1.6 g fat (0.3 g saturated). Fat provides 12% of its calories, so portion size matters most here.
